Ask nurse managers what they most need to be effective and chances are they will say they need to know more about budgeting and finance. Finkler (public and health administration emeritus, New York U.) and his co-authors have added four new chapters, including information on quality, costs, financing, revenue budgeting, variance analysis, productivity and cost analysis while updating other materials based on current research and practice. They thoroughly describe their financial management framework, including the health care environment, the role of nurse leadership in health care, key issues in applied economics, and systems of quality, costs and financing. They present the basics of financial accounting, including principles and financial statement analysis, then describe cost analysis, including cost management and issues relating to retaining staff, planning and control, managing financial resources, forecasting, marketing, and acting as an entrepreneur. Covering the financial topics all nurse managers need to know and use, this book explains how financial management fits into the healthcare organization. You'll study accounting principles, cost analysis, planning and control management of the organization's financial resources, and the use of management tools. In addition to current issues, this edition also addresses future directions in financial management.Chapter goals and an introduction begin each chapter.Each chapter ends with Implications For The Nurse Manager and Key Concepts, to reinforce understanding.Key Concepts include definitions of terms discussed in each chapter.A comprehensive glossary with all key terms is available on companion Evolve® website.Two chapter-ending appendixes offer additional samples to reinforce chapter content.Four NEW chapters are included: Quality, Costs and Financing; Revenue Budgeting; Variance Analysis: Examples, Extensions, and Caveats; and Benchmarking, Productivity, and Cost-Benefit and Cost-Effectiveness Analysis.The new Medicare prescription bill is covered, with its meaning for healthcare providers, managers, and executives.Coverage now includes the transition from the role of bedside or staff nurse to nurse manager and nurse executive.Updated information includes current nursing workforce issues and recurring nursing shortages.Updates focus on health financing and the use of computers in budgeting and finance.New practice problems are included.
